Genoa stun Inter Milan

Luca Antonelli scores a late goal to help Genoa beat Inter Milan 1-0 in their Serie A clash.

Luca Antonelli scored a late goal to give Genoa a 1-0 victory over Inter Milan in their Serie A match at the Stadio Luigi Ferraris.

Jonathan almost fired the visitors into an early lead, but after being slipped through on goal by Esteban Cambiasso, his powerful drive was pushed wide by Mattia Perin.

The Brazilian soon had another chance to score for Inter. He was picked out at the back post by Diego Milito, but he hammered a shot over the bar from close range.

Inter continued to dominate and Rodrigo Palacio came within inches of finding the net, but his low strike across the keeper went just wide of the far post.

Within seconds of the restart, Palacio should have found the net for the visitors, but after bursting into the box, he curled an effort over.

Samir Handanovic then had to be alert in the Inter goal to tip Ioannis Fetfatzidis's stinging long-range strike over the bar.

Fetfatzidis threatened again moments later, as he worked his way to the byline, before seeing Handanovic block his shot at the near post.

In the 83rd minute of the game, the home side broke the deadlock, as Antonelli rose highest to head a corner into the back of the net.

Palacio almost drew Inter level in the final moments, but his close-range header was saved by Perin and Genoa held on to claim the three points.
